. NiEREMBERGIA LvsiMACHiA Clethroides MONTBRETIAS One of the brightest of our summer-flowering bulbs, and should be set out during April or May. They should be pro- tected during the winter with a heavy covering of leaves or litter. Fire King. Rich glowing ctimson scarlet. George Davison. A strong growing variety, with large orange-yellow flowers. Golden West. Beautiful, large well-expanded flowers of pure golden-yellow. MONTBRBTIAS Hereward. Pure yellow, reverse of petals orange; large flowers. Lady Hamilton. Very free-flowering, yellow, centre suffused rosy-apricot. Rhelngold. A robust growing variety, with flowers of a rich golden-yellow, shading lighter towards the centre, which is marked with crimson-brown blotches. Price. One each of the 6 sorts for $ NIEREMBERGIA (Cup-flower) Rivularis. A charming dwarf creeping Alpine plant, bearing large creamy- white, cup-shaped flowers from June till September; most desirable plants for the rockery, and succeed equally well in the border. 30 cts. each; ; $ per doz.; $ per 100. CENOTHER A (Evening Primrose) The evening Primroses are elegant subjects for growing in an exposed sunny position, either in the border or on the rockery, blooming the greater part of the summer.
